Revenue of 5G Market in Aviation from 2019 to 2021 Compared to Demand Outlook for 2022 to 2032
As per the 5G Market in aviation industry research done by Future Market Insights - a market research and competitive intelligence provider, historically, from 2019 to 2021, market value of the 5G Market in aviation industry increased at around 58.1% CAGR, wherein, countries such as the U.S., Canada, South Korea and Japan held significant share in the global market.
5G Market in aviation industry has a prime focus on implementing 5G technology in airports and aircraft maintenance operations. The aviation industry has been searching for several issues including flight delays, passenger boarding, and weather issues. With the use of 5G technology, the process in the airport can be made faster and as well as effective, as even a delay for 5 min may lead to an individual missing the flight.
In addition to the above points, the airport internal operations like video surveillance, cloud support, information security, and passenger validation, monitoring communications, and tracking airplanes can be interlinked with 5G technology for better performance. Owing to which, 5G Market in aviation is projected to grow at a CAGR of 26.4% over the coming 10 years.

How the Aviation Industry will be impacted through the Embedding of 5G Technologies in the Market?
5G technology is widely used in aviation platforms mainly in airports, drones, and aircraft repairing. The speed of 5G technology is largely dependent on the frequencies used, with the use of new frequencies one can send messages to the congested areas, which can be used for the tracking purpose. By using the above methodologies the missing airplane can be contacted and used to identify the regions. Owing to these applications, the aviation industry is expected to largely benefit through the implementation of this technology.
In aircraft maintenance, large number of sensors are implemented and the navigation logs are stored. To ensure the safety of data and sensitive information, 5G technology can be used under cloud deployment. Data can be stored in cloud and access can be restricted. When data has high transmission rate, live data transmission is possible, and thus technicians will access the data and can interpret the issues in the aircraft. The upload speed is also significantly higher than the 4G networks. Several airplane companies are in talks to implement the 5G technology for aircraft maintenance.
Besides, drones are also being used in the aviation platform. At many airports for surveillance purpose drones are deployed, especially in border disputed countries, in military airspaces for security and threat identification regarding explosives and harmful materials. Application of drones at airports are increasing for security purposes.

High infrastructure development cost, there is a lack of availability of the infrastructure, issues in spectrum distribution, and technological complications which are hampering the market growth.
High cost of deployment is another roadblock as the spectrum bands required for 5G are 40X more than the 4G. Other factors including station price, periodic interest rates are further adding to the woes of 5G market in aviation. Owing to its spectrum band, 5G is 10X faster than 4G, however the investment required is significantly high. Some of these costs can be reduced however the cost reduction will affect the quality of deployed network.
In several regions, 5G technology is causing interference to the radio altimeters, as radio altimeters are used to fetch data above ground for bad-weather landings. Due to this problem, permission for 5G in airports in denied.

Country-wise Analysis
Which Country Topped the Revenue Generation for 5G Market in Aviation?
U.S. dominated the market in 2021 as they have implemented the 5G technology in several of their airports. Aviation sector in the country has been using 5G in applications including video surveillance, biometric passenger identification and inflight entertainment.
In airport terminals and aircraft cabins, passenger can stream and listen music, can give suggestions or feedback regarding experience. U.S. is deploying the 5G technology in the passenger luggage checking and delivery systems also. Due to wide range of application, U.S. is leading the 5G market in aviation.

What makes Small Cell segment Largest Revenue Generator in 5G Market in Aviation?
The small cell segment held the largest share during the forecast period. It is expected to grow at a CAGR of 25.8% in the next ten years. The aviation industry is focused on small cells because of the better range and the quality of 5G network. Small cells are low powered cellular radio access nodes that can operate in different spectrums with a range of 10 meters to few kilometres. This is an important method to increase the quality, connectivity, resilience.
Inside the airport small cells have wide range of technical and economic advantages because they maximise the reuse of the spectrum. Faster connectivity is experienced by the passengers. Small cells integrate with the Wi-Fi, as the spectrum connectivity is very faster.
5G Infrastructure for Airport Shows Significant Potential over the Next Ten Years for 5G Market in Aviation?
5G infrastructure for the airport segment shows the highest potential for growth in the 5G Market in the aviation industry in the end-use segment. It is expected to grow at a CAGR of about 26.2% during the next ten years.
The key component for the 5G infrastructure for the airport is the 5G network towers. 5G networks are placed across the required places in the airport depending upon the range of the tower. The tower should handle the load and wavelengths emitted from the receiver and sender end. 5G towers help in actuating faster connectivity, greater capacity, and ultra-low latency. The cost of the components is very high, but the connectivity is faster.
5G high-band, 5G mid-band, and 5G low-band are being used at airports. Depending upon the security measures of the airspace, the above-given bands are preferred. The military airport has different bands and the connectivity used in the airport are having higher broadband. The high band provides better connectivity to the IoTs via 5G technology in the airport.
How Has COVID-19 Impacted Revenue Generation from 5G Market in Aviation?
COVID-19 has adversely impacted 5G Market in aviation industry due to the restrictions imposed by the governments around the globe. In spite of the worst scenarios for industry, the 5G Market in aviation industry produced an income of US$ 500 Mn in 2021 and continued to grow at a projected rate of 26.4% over the years. Due to heavy restrictions globally, people were unable to use airports for moving from one place to another. Most of the airports in several regions were closed and were not operational.
Globally airport economy was very low due the COVID. As the cost for 5G infrastructure is very high, government and private bodies were not able to afford their budget towards the development of the airport. But 5G technologies been implemented in the airport for the detection of infected person, temperature monitoring.
